1981 Cadillac Seville vs. 2004 Mercury Sable
To start off, 2004 Mercury Sable is newer by 23 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1981 Cadillac Seville.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1981 Cadillac Seville would be higher. At 4,129 cc (8 cylinders), 1981 Cadillac Seville is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2004 Mercury Sable (155 HP) has 32 more horse power than 1981 Cadillac Seville. (123 HP) In normal driving conditions, 2004 Mercury Sable should accelerate faster than 1981 Cadillac Seville.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1981 Cadillac Seville weights approximately 157 kg more than 2004 Mercury Sable.
Let's talk about torque, 1981 Cadillac Seville (284 Nm) has 33 more torque (in Nm) than 2004 Mercury Sable. (251 Nm). This means 1981 Cadillac Seville will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2004 Mercury Sable.
